Almond Oil as a Nutritional Powerhouse
When it comes to nutrient-dense foods, almonds are truly at the top of the list. These small yet mighty nuts are packed with a wide range of vitamins, minerals, and healthy fats, making them a nutritional powerhouse.
Let’s take a closer look at the macronutrient profile of almonds. They are rich in protein, which is essential for building and repairing tissues in the body. Almonds also contain monounsaturated fats, which are heart-healthy fats that can help lower bad cholesterol levels. Additionally, almonds provide carbohydrates, which are a great source of energy to fuel your body.
But it doesn’t stop there. Almonds are also loaded with essential vitamins and minerals that support overall health. They are particularly rich in vitamin E, which acts as a powerful antioxidant, protecting your cells from damage. Almonds also contain calcium, magnesium, phosphorus, potassium, and molybdenum, all of which play vital roles in various bodily functions.
One of the standout features of almonds is their high fiber content. Almond fiber aids in digestion, promoting a healthy gut. It can also help regulate blood sugar levels and keep you feeling fuller for longer, making it a valuable tool for weight management.
| Nutrient | Amount per 100g |
|---|---|
| Protein | 21.0g |
| Healthy Fats | 49.9g |
| Carbohydrates | 21.7g |
| Vitamin E | 26.2mg |
| Calcium | 269mg |
| Magnesium | 270mg |
| Phosphorus | 484mg |
| Potassium | 705mg |
| Molybdenum | 3.3µg |
| Fiber | 12.5g |
With such a nutrient-dense profile, incorporating almonds into your diet can help ensure you are providing your body with the essential vitamins and minerals it needs to thrive.

Almond Oil for Weight Management
When it comes to weight management, almond oil is a powerful ally. Packed with protein, healthy fats, and fiber, almonds provide a range of nutritional benefits that can support your weight loss journey. Studies have even shown that consuming almonds can help stabilize blood sugar levels and reduce feelings of hunger and appetite, making it easier to maintain a healthy diet.
Including almonds as part of a well-rounded weight management program is crucial. Alongside regular exercise, adequate sleep, stress management, and hydration, incorporating almonds into your daily routine can contribute to healthy weight management and overall well-being.
It’s important to note that while almonds are highly nutritious, they are also calorie-dense. Therefore, portion control is key to ensure you’re not consuming excess calories. Below is a table outlining the nutritional composition of a 1-ounce (28g) serving of almonds:
| Nutrient | Amount per Serving |
|---|---|
| Calories | 161 |
| Protein | 6g |
| Fat | 14g |
| Carbohydrates | 6g |
| Fiber | 3.5g |
As you can see, almonds provide a good balance of protein, healthy fats, and fiber, which can help keep you feeling satisfied for longer periods. This can prevent unnecessary snacking and promote healthier eating habits.
With their combination of nutrients and their potential to stabilize blood sugar levels, almonds are a valuable tool for weight management. Just remember to enjoy them in moderation as part of a balanced diet and lifestyle.

Almond Alternatives
If you prefer a gluten-free or low-carb option, almond alternatives like almond flour and almond milk can be excellent choices. Almond flour is a great substitute for traditional wheat flour in baking recipes, providing a nutty flavor and a moist texture. Almond milk, on the other hand, can be a nutritious substitute for dairy milk in various recipes and beverages, such as smoothies, cereal, and coffee. Incorporating almond alternatives into your diet is a delicious way to enjoy the benefits of almonds without any dietary restrictions.
